Harlan had to kick off their season on the road on Friday, but they showed no ill effects. They snuck past the Shenandoah Mustangs with a 66-62 victory. The win was some much needed relief for the Cyclones as it spelled an end to their three-game losing streak dating back to last season.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Harlan will challenge Kuemper at 7:30 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Shenandoah, they will square off against Red Oak at 7: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Shenandoah will come in still looking for their first win of the season.
